The Safira and Dahab Lagoon areas have fine, pleasant sand, while some other spots along the coast lack a real beach and you enter the sea via a pontoon/platform. Near the Albatros hotel it's best to just walk past — touts whistle from the pier and the swimming area is fenced off with buoys.
Near the Albatros hotel area it's best to just walk on: touts whistle loudly from the pier trying to pull you in (diving, cafes, etc.), and the shoreline there is fenced with buoys, limiting free swimming space.
The Safira and Dahab Lagoon areas offer one of the few stretches of coast with genuinely fine sand, rather than rocks or coral shelf.
Some beachfront zones don't have an actual beach at all — the only way into the water is via a pontoon or wooden platform, which surprises many visitors expecting sand.
